3 Tubbermore Road, Dalkey, Co. Dublin
Conversion of a garage into living space and widening of the driveway entrance.
D15A/0759 · Dun Laoghaire Rathdown County Council · Lodged 19 February 2016

Official record
Development description
Permission for the conversion of existing garage to living accommodation, replacement of existing garage doors with new window and widening of existing site entrance.
